Falling for Fall Textures

Yes, big blossoms bring the diva-like energy, but fall bouquets are about being extra extra. Enter: texture. Dried petals, barley sprigs, fluttery leaves, seed pods — they’re your bouquet’s jewelry. Greenery and accent blooms aren’t “nice to have,” fam, they’re mandatory. These textures bring the realness, the movement, the major fall spirit. If the arrangement doesn’t have layers that make you want to wrap up in, it’s not dressed for the season.

Vibrant Red Flowers for Autumn & Winter Holidays

Roses in red? Always romantic. Add green and it’s giving winter holiday dreams. But autumn loves red just as much, reflecting the cranberry sauce on the table and crimson leaves outside. Dahlias are your autumn showstoppers, while anthuriums bring elevated hosting energy. Red owns every month of the year, and yes, your arrangement can absolutely be dressed to impress in it.
